Output 81dda033b55e14dc1e37a2ae43a20d9cc590b53f82b241e667bb190b5fc16efa:0

value
6429518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d9d7f197489ca2270f297012b0cd1e4c1e92d55 OP_EQUAL
address
32w1P5t7EXY3NRKacfS3asyYqoDrVz6FvY
transaction
81dda033b55e14dc1e37a2ae43a20d9cc590b53f82b241e667bb190b5fc16efa
spent
true